Term life insurance coverage is protection that lasts for a time period chosen at purchase. This type of life insurance coverage frequently covers 10-, 20- and even 30-year durations. If you die during the covered period, the policy will pay your recipients the quantity specified in the policy. If you do not pass away during that time frame, nobody gets paid.

There are some variations on normal term life insurance policies. Convertible policies enable you to convert them to irreversible life policies at a greater rate, enabling for longer, more flexible coverage. Reducing term life policies have a survivor benefit that declines in time, often lined up with home mortgages or big financial obligations that are slowly paid off.

Irreversible life insurance policies develop cash worth as they age. how long do you have to have life insurance before you die. A portion of the premium payments is contributed to a cash account, which can make interest or be invested, depending on the type of policy you hold.

Whole life policies increase their cash worth at a set rate, while universal policies fluctuate with the marketplace. It takes some time to construct the cash value in these accounts, which you should think about when purchasing life insurance. You can then use the money worth of your life insurance while you're still alive.

You can even surrender the policy, trading your survivor benefit for the value presently in the account, minus some fees. If you compare typical life insurance coverage rates, you can quickly see the difference. For instance, $500,000 of entire life coverage for a healthy 30-year-old female expenses around $3,750 every year, on average. That very same level of coverage with a 30-year term life policy would cost approximately about $300 annually.

Your health is one of the most vital parts of identifying your life insurance coverage premiums. Much healthier individuals are less likely to pass away soon, which means business can charge them less money for life insurance coverage.

Ladies live longer, non-smokers live longer, individuals without complex medical issues live longer, and on and on goes the list. Individuals in these groups will usually get preferential prices for life insurance coverage. Lots of applications require a life insurance medical examination. They'll examine your weight, blood pressure, cholesterol and other aspects to attempt to determine your general health.
